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Concrete: Standard concrete is cheaper, while high-strength or decorative concrete can be more expensive.
- Thickness of the Pavement: Thicker pavements provide more durability but cost more due to additional materials.
- Preparation Work: Costs can rise if significant grading, excavation, or removal of existing pavement is required.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Palm City, FL, may vary, affecting the total cost.
- Additional Features: The inclusion of features such as stamping, staining, or adding reinforcement can increase cost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.
- Weather Conditions: Weather can impact the timeline and cost, especially if delays occur due to rain or extreme heat.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Palm City, FL) |
---|---|
Standard Concrete Paving (per sq ft) | $6 - $10 |
High-Strength Concrete (per sq ft) | $10 - $15 |
Decorative Concrete (per sq ft) | $12 - $18 |
Excavation and Grading (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Concrete Removal (per sq ft) | $2 - $4 |
Reinforcement Installation (per sq ft) | $1 - $3 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Inspection Fees | $50 - $200 |
